Taneja Aerospace & Aviation Ltd share price softened by 0.40% to Rs 298.1 after the company's net profit improved by 12.13% to Rs 5.73 crore, while revenue from operations declined 10.66% to Rs 10.31 crore in Q2FY26 over Q1FY26. The market capitalization of Aerospace & Defense industry group stocks on BSE stood at Rs 8.71 lakh crore, rising by 13.22%. It has inched up 1.47% over last one week and dipped slightly by 3.17% in last one month while the market capitalization of Taneja Aerospace & Aviation Ltd has slipped by 0.60% and 10.02% in the same period respectively. Profit before tax (PBT) of Taneja Aerospace & Aviation Ltd stood at Rs 7.71 crore in Q2 FY26, surging by 50.59% year-on-year, and rallying 18.43% quarter-on-quarter. EBITDA came in at Rs 6 crore, jumping 22.20% YoY and expanding by 20.54% sequentially. Total expenses plunged by 39.47% to Rs 3.65 crore in Q2FY26 over Q2FY25. During the quarter, cost of materials consumed stood at Rs 0.13 crore, tumbling by 64.86% YoY, while employee benefits expense was at Rs 1.26 crore, tanking by 33.68% YoY. For the TTM ended FY26, revenue from operations declined slightly by 1.13% to Rs 40.16 crore, while net profit eased 7.02% to Rs 16.81 crore, compared to previous TTM. EBITDA jumped by 2312% to Rs 21.04 crore, and PBT softened 3.93% to Rs 22.51 crore compared to previous TTM. The company's consolidated net cash flow from operating activities stood at Rs 22.56 crore in FY26, as against Rs 25.25 crore in FY25.
